How much power does a server rack consume?
around 7 kW
Today, the average power consumption for a rack is around 7 kW, depending on the data centers location and configuration. However, almost two-thirds of data centers in the US experience higher peak demands, with a power density of around 15 or 16 kW per rack. Some data centers may hit 20 or more kW per rack.
How is server power cost calculated?
Server Room Cost Formula The following formula is used to calculate the cost of a server room (power cost only). To calculate the server room run cost, multiply the number of servers by the power consumption of the servers, by the average run time per day, then finally by the cost of electricity.
Are servers power efficient?
The EPA reports that ENERGY STAR servers are, on average, about 30 percent more efficient than other models, and in some tests, have consumed 54 percent less power than older servers. Eliminating unnecessary servers and replacing old ones with energy-efficient models can help cut electricity costs.

Why data centres consume a lot of power?
Thirdly, data centres use power in two ways: they need power to run the IT equipment that they house (ie servers which execute the digital transactions that we rely on) and, because servers emit heat when they are working1, they need power to keep those servers cool enough to function reliably (see point 2 below).
How much does IT cost to power a data center?
Although technological advancements in intelligent rack PDUs and compute devices often provide greater efficiency, the energy cost to power a single server rack in a data center in the US can be as high as almost $30,000 a year depending on its configuration.
